Zustand: Hervorragend | Sprache: Englisch | Produktart: Bücher | This book provides an overview of essential research on and developments in the electrohydrodynamic (EHD) direct-writing technique and its applications. Firstly, it presents mechano- and helix electrospinning methods to achieve direct writing of straight/serpentine micro/nano fibers in high resolution. Secondly, it examines functional inks and multi nozzle arrays for EHD printing, which are used to efficientlyform patterns and devices. Thirdly, the book discusses the various control methods adopted in the context of EHD to improve the controllability of the electrospun fibers. Lastly, it addresses the equipment used in EHD printing and its applications, while also outlining challenges for the field¿s future development. Combining academic and industrial viewpoints, the book provides in-depth information for experienced researchers, as well as a valuable guide for those just entering the field.

Zhouping Yin is a professor in Huazhong University of Science and Technology, Wuhan, China. He received the China National Funds for Distinguished Young Scientists Award in 2006, and he has been a member of the Chang jiang Scholars Program since 2009.
